Subject: Amstrad 5.25 disks

I believe this is reasonably simple, given the hardware and the cable (ie.
an IDC and edge connector.)  The Amstrad is very widely used in England -
try writing to Amstrad PCW Magazine, 116-120 Goswell Road, London, EC1 7RD
and asking them if they know of an available kit or instructions.  A few
months subscription to this mag might be worthwhile (I don't know what their
overseas rates are) since they advertise all sorts of goodies like ramdisks,
ports, clocks, and more software than you knew existed.
